Understanding Geo-Replication in Azure SQL Database

Geo-replication in Azure SQL Database allows you to create secondary readable databases across regions, enhancing data availability and performance. It supports disaster recovery and compliance needs while improving user access for geographically distant applications. Learn how this feature can benefit your database management strategy.

Understanding Geo-Replication in Azure SQL Database: Why It Matters

In the fast-paced world of cloud computing, figuring out how to keep your data accessible and secure is no small feat. Ever heard the term "geo-replication"? If you're diving into Azure SQL Database, this is a concept you’ll want to wrap your head around. It’s more than just a buzzword; it’s a lifeline for businesses that need their data at their fingertips, no matter where they are.

What Is Geo-Replication, Anyway?

Let's break this down, shall we? Geo-replication in Azure SQL Database refers to a special feature that lets you create readable secondary databases across different Azure regions. So, imagine you have your primary database chilling out in one location. Thanks to geo-replication, there’s a copy of it happily residing in another part of the globe. This means your applications can access data even if something goes haywire in the primary region—like a sudden outage!

You know what’s super cool about this? Not only can it help keep your data flowing, it also elevates your game's availability. If one region runs into trouble, your applications have a backup to lean on. It’s kind of like having an insurance policy for your data—it’s good to have it, just in case.

Why Should You Care?

So, why should you give a hoot about geo-replication? Well, let’s think about it. With the digital world being as unpredictable as it is, downtime can cost businesses pretty pennies. This is where geo-replication steps in, acting as a safety net. When your database is mirrored in another region, it enables robust disaster recovery options. In other words, your business can keep chugging along smoothly, even if Mother Nature—or tech hiccups—decides to throw a wrench in the works.

A Little Chat About Business Continuity

In many organizations, business continuity is more than just a catchphrase; it’s a strategic priority. What if your users in Europe need access to your database when a storm takes down data centers in the U.S.? With geo-replication, you can ensure those users still get the information they need without a hitch. This level of accessibility can significantly enhance user experience—after all, a happy user is a returning user!

Benefits of Geo-Replication: More Than Meets the Eye

  1. Improved Performance: Have you ever experienced lag when accessing data from far-away servers? Geo-replicated databases let users connect to a nearby copy, making interactions smoother and swifter.

  2. Load Balancing: With multiple readable secondary databases, you can balance the load of incoming requests. This means your primary database can focus on heavy lifting while secondary databases handle read operations. Think of it as delegating some of your work—everyone wins!

  3. Compliance Made Simple: Certain industries have strict regulations about where data can be stored and processed. Geo-replication can help you meet these compliance demands by keeping a copy of the database in the required region, ensuring you stay on the right side of the law.

Is There a Catch?

Now, this all sounds fantastic, but let’s not gloss over one essential truth: no system is perfect. Geo-replication isn’t without its challenges. For one, there might be additional costs involved with accessing resources in multiple regions. You’ll want to weigh those potential expenses against the benefits.

Moreover, changes made on the primary database don’t instantly reflect on the secondary one, as there’s a bit of latency involved. It's crucial to keep this in mind, especially for applications that require quick updates or real-time data.

Making the Most of Azure SQL Database

So, you're probably wondering how to implement geo-replication in your Azure SQL Database setup. The process is relatively straightforward. Azure's management portal allows you to set up geo-replication with just a few clicks. You select the primary database, choose your target region, and voilà! You've got a secondary database that’s ready to roll.

But it doesn't end there. Monitoring the performance of your geo-replicated databases is key. Keep an eye on factors like latency, read workloads, and sync status to ensure everything's working as intended. It’s like maintaining a car; regular check-ups can save you from a breakdown down the road.

Wrapping It Up

Geo-replication is more than just a nifty feature for Azure SQL Database; it’s a vital part of a solid data strategy. Not only does it enhance availability and performance, but it also sets businesses up for success in a world where data access is essential. The bottom line? If you’re working with Azure, tapping into geo-replication might just be one of the smartest moves you make.

As you navigate between regions with your geo-replicated databases, remember that you’re not just keeping your data safe; you’re enhancing the overall experience for everyone interacting with your applications. And isn’t that what it’s all about? Keeping your users happy while ensuring your data stays reliable and accessible?

Now that you've got the scoop on geo-replication, isn’t it time to put this knowledge into action? Your data deserves the best, after all!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y